Abstract :
A neural network with a three-layer feedforward architecture was used to interpret the species of trees in aerial photographs. Weight-visualization (WV) diagrams were developed to interpret the weights and the behavior of the hidden units easily. Several networks that were trained on different parameter settings were combined to construct a better-performing network using the WV diagrams as a tool
